Theresa May set to anger Brexiteers by voting to block No Deal tonight

Even Mrs May's allies admitted the move will massively split the party - complaining: "We're totally f***ed."

And she heavily hinted she will oppose No Deal along with other Cabinet ministers such as Amber Rudd - despite her repeated claim that "No Deal is better than a bad deal".whether to delay Brexit by around two monthsOne of the PM's closest allies told The Sun tonight's vote will be hugely damaging for the Tory party by pitting Remainers and Brexiteers against each other.

Boris hit out at Mrs May's decision to offer a free vote - telling LBC: "I do think that is absurd, this is a fundamental matter of Government policy."But David Cameron backed the PM, saying: "Obviously, what needs to happen next is to rule out No Deal - that would be a disaster for our country - and to seek an extension, and I'm sure that is what is going to happen next.
